You don't say what "WAN adresse" is. I guess it doesn't match 8.8.4.4. Maybe you can tell us what this rule is supposed to achieve. Then, the forum may be able to help better.
This rule now permits your LAN network to communicate with the WAN address - which is the single address of your firewall on the WAN interface. I thought that's what you want?
Do you want your LAN network to be able to communicate with "the Internet" which is connected to your WAN? That is of course "any", because "the Internet" contains all possible addresses (with few exceptions).
